Ellen Hailey (Barbara Bain) is going through a divorce, so she takes her daughter Ruth (Kay Lenz) to a summer lodge sort of like Dirty Dancing, except they both want to get horizontal with the handyman (Michael Moriarty) who has a bad leg that keeps him out of the war. Man, divorce and world wars and Michael Moriarty pounding it out with a mother and daughter? Loving it.
This was directed by Jeannot Szwarc, who made Jaws 2 and Bug, so they're not all bad. Then again, he also made Code Name: Diamond Head, Supergirl and Santa Claus: The Movie, so maybe they are.
